Why Are Brokerages Increasingly Bullish on Eicher Motors After Q4?
About Eicher Motors’ Latest Brokerage Commentary
Brokerages have maintained strongly positive views on Eicher Motors following its latest quarterly performance, supported by resilient Royal Enfield demand, strong enquiry trends, export momentum and large future capacity-expansion plans.
Global brokerages including Goldman Sachs, Citi, HSBC and CLSA remain constructive on the company’s medium-term growth outlook despite rising commodity-cost pressures affecting the broader auto sector.
Analysts highlighted that Royal Enfield continues dominating the premium and mid-segment motorcycle category, particularly within the 350cc+ segment where demand remains structurally strong.
Eicher Motors remains one of India’s strongest premium two-wheeler franchises because of Royal Enfield’s strong brand positioning, expanding product portfolio and increasing global-market presence.
Key Brokerage Views on Eicher Motors
🔹 CLSA maintained Outperform rating with target price of ₹7651.
🔹 Goldman Sachs retained Buy rating with target price of ₹8400.
🔹 HSBC maintained Buy rating with target price of ₹8200.
🔹 Citi retained Buy rating with target price of ₹8350.
🔹 Brokerages highlighted resilient Royal Enfield margins despite inflation pressure.
🔹 Strong domestic and export demand momentum continues.
🔹 Capacity-expansion plans support long-term growth visibility.
Goldman Sachs highlighted that inventory levels remain extremely tight at approximately 7–8 days, while customer enquiries reportedly increased 23% year-on-year, indicating continued demand strength.

CLSA expects Eicher Motors to deliver approximately 12% volume CAGR during FY26–28, supported by sustained premium-bike demand and manufacturing-capacity additions.

HSBC and Citi both highlighted that greenfield expansion projects and category dominance within the mid-sized motorcycle segment continue strengthening Eicher Motors’ long-term growth outlook.
